The clearfix hack is meant to solve a different problem than the one you're having here.
The clearfix hack causes a parent element to contain its floated children instead of collapsing to zero height.
If I understand your problem, you want the elements that come after the slider to clear the slider.
In this case, you can use the clear: left; declaration.
If it's the "Post Advertisement" link that needs to drop below then you can add that declaration to the existing rule.
.addAdv {
clear: left; /* add to your existing declarations */
}
This tells the browser that it should force that element down below any previously floated left items.
Are you planning to have anything to the right of the slider? What's the reason you need to float the slider?
If you don't float the slider then you don't have to worry about clearing the float.
